1. dull (adj) = not interesting or exciting 

(buồn tẻ = không thú vị hoặc không hấp dẫn)

2. violent (adj) = containing lots of fighting and killing

(bạo lực = có chứa nhiều sự đánh đấm và giết chóc)

3. confusing (adj) = difficult to understand, not clear

(khó hiểu = khó để có thể hiểu, không rõ ràng)

4. shocking (adj) = very surprising and difficult to believe

(sốc = rất ngạc nhiên và khó có thể tin được)

5. enjoyable (adj) = giving pleasure

(thú vị = đem lại niềm vui)

1. Very surprising , especially in a way that makes you eel pleasure or admiration amazing

2. Activities thas involve breaking the law crime

3.Very different from each other and of various kinds diverse

4.The sudden violent bursting and loud noise of something such as a bomb exploding explosion

5.A very large city , usually one with a population of over 10 million people megacity

6.A doctor , especially one who is a specialist in general medicine and not surgery physician

7.The fact of a country or city having too many people living in it overpopulation

8. The knowledge and skill that you have gained through doing something for a period time experience

9.Not easy : needing effort or skill to do or to understand difficult

10.The person or thing that makes something happen cause

11.The fact of somebody dying or being killed death

12. A long period of time when there is little or no rain drought

13. A poor condition of health caused by a lack of food or a lack of the right type of food malnutrition

14. The amount of money and level of comfort that a particular person or group has living standard

15. All the people who live in a particular area , country , etc . when talked about as a group community

Read the passage carefully, then choose the correct answers.

There are several features of spoken English that make it difficult for me to understand. First, many words are not pronounced as they are spelled, so when I learn new words through reading, I sometimes don't understand them they are spoken. Second, native speakers contract words and phrases. "What are you doing?" becomes "Whatcha doin"?" In my opinion, people should write clearly. Third, native speakers have a wide range of accents. A British accent is very different from a Texas one. Fourth, thère are lots of idioms and slang expression. These expressions also differ depending on the area a speaker is from. Finally, there are sounds that don't exist in my language that do exist in English and vice versa. These sounds are difficult for me to distinguish.

Education is a very important part of a child’s life, and yet an increasing number of children don’t want to attend school. It is not that they find the work too difficult or are afraid of the teachers. It is because they are being bullied.

School bullies can make other children’s lives a misery and their bullying takes different forms. Often they will use their physical size to threaten those who are smaller and weaker than themselves. They will frighten their victims with a beating if they don’t do as they say, often using physical force to take money, and other  possessions from them.

Some psychologists say that the desire of the class bully to dominate the others is a result of an inferiority complex or some personal unhappiness. The bullying problem is so great that many schools have been forced to draw up an official strategy for dealing with it.

Because it is so difficult to get victims to report bullies, and often difficult to prove coercion, many bullies escape unpunished. We must protect our children from this issue. They have a right to enjoy their schooldays.
